Sorry for chiming in late, but I had a similar problem. Called Lippert and the standard fix if you are in warranty is to replace the pump/reservoir ( >$1,000). On mine, since I was not the original owner and thus had no warranty, Dale of Lippert suggested that I replace the gasket with one slightly larger in cross section diameter. Went to the local hardware store and they made a gasket from a spool of rubber with the larger diameter. I installed it and havn't had a leak on over two dozen slide cycles. I suggest you do the same.
